哈希数字游戏,从基础到高级的探索哈希数字游戏怎么玩的

哈希数字游戏,从基础到高级的探索哈希数字游戏怎么玩的,

本文目录导读:

  1. 哈希函数的定义与作用
  2. 数字游戏的定义与分类
  3. 哈希数字游戏的玩法
  4. 哈希数字游戏的应用与未来展望

在当今数字化时代,哈希算法和数字游戏都成为了我们生活中不可或缺的一部分,哈希算法以其强大的数据处理能力和高效性,被广泛应用于密码学、数据存储、信息检索等领域,而数字游戏则以其趣味性和挑战性,成为人们休闲娱乐的重要方式,哈希数字游戏到底是怎么回事?它又有哪些玩法和技巧?本文将带您一起探索这个 fascinating 的主题。

哈希函数的定义与作用

哈希函数(Hash Function)是一种将任意长度的输入数据,通过某种算法转换成固定长度的输出值的函数,这个输出值通常被称为哈希值、哈希码或指纹,哈希函数的核心特性是单向性,即从哈希值无法推导出原始输入数据。

哈希函数在计算机科学中有着广泛的应用,在数据存储中,哈希函数可以将大量数据映射到固定数量的存储位置,从而实现高效的查找和存储操作,在密码学领域,哈希函数常用于生成密钥和验证数据完整性。

数字游戏的定义与分类

数字游戏是一种以数字为基本元素,通过一定的规则和策略,完成特定目标的游戏形式,常见的数字游戏包括数独、24点、数数接龙等,这些游戏不仅能够锻炼人们的数学思维能力,还能提高记忆力和逻辑推理能力。

数独游戏是最受欢迎的数字游戏之一,玩家需要在一个9x9的网格中填入数字1-9,使得每一行、每一列以及每一个3x3的小方格中都包含1-9不重复的数字,数独游戏不仅考验玩家的逻辑思维能力,还对专注力和耐心有很高的要求。

24点游戏则更加考验数学运算能力,玩家需要通过加、减、乘、除等运算,将四个给定的数字组合成结果为24的表达式,24点游戏通常以扑克牌为道具,玩家需要在规定时间内找到正确的解法。

哈希数字游戏的玩法

哈希数字游戏是一种结合了哈希函数和数字游戏的创新玩法,这种游戏通过将数字与哈希算法相结合,创造出一种独特的游戏体验,以下将详细介绍哈希数字游戏的玩法和技巧。

游戏规则

哈希数字游戏的基本规则是:给定一组数字,玩家需要通过哈希函数对其进行处理,得到一个特定的哈希值,玩家需要将给定的数字按照一定的规则进行排列组合,然后通过哈希函数计算出最终的哈希值,如果最终的哈希值与目标值匹配,则玩家获胜。

哈希函数的选择

在哈希数字游戏中,哈希函数的选择至关重要,不同的哈希函数会带来不同的游戏体验和难度,常见的哈希函数包括:

  • 摩尔碰撞(Murmur)
  • 拉斯维加斯哈希(Rabin-Karp)
  • 摇滚哈希(Rolling Hash)

玩家可以根据游戏的需求和难度选择合适的哈希函数。

数字组合策略

在哈希数字游戏中,数字的组合策略直接影响游戏的胜负,玩家需要通过合理的数字排列组合,使得最终的哈希值与目标值匹配,以下是一些数字组合的策略:

  • 数字排序:将数字从小到大或从大到小排列,以减少哈希值的波动。
  • 数字分组:将数字分成若干组,分别计算哈希值,再进行综合。
  • 数字替换:通过替换某些数字,调整哈希值,使其更接近目标值。

高级技巧

在高级哈希数字游戏中,玩家需要掌握一些高级技巧,以应对复杂的挑战,以下是一些高级技巧:

  • 哈希预计算:在游戏开始前,预先计算所有可能的哈希值,以提高游戏的效率。
  • 哈希冲突处理:在哈希函数中可能出现冲突的情况,玩家需要通过多种方法来避免冲突。
  • 哈希优化:通过优化哈希函数的参数,使得游戏的性能更加稳定。

哈希数字游戏的应用与未来展望

哈希数字游戏不仅是一种娱乐方式,还具有重要的应用价值,在密码学领域,哈希函数可以用于生成数字签名,确保数据的完整性和安全性,在教育领域,哈希数字游戏可以作为一种有趣的教学工具,帮助学生更好地理解哈希函数和数字游戏的原理。

随着人工智能技术的发展,哈希数字游戏可能会更加智能化和个性化,未来的哈希数字游戏可能会引入机器学习算法,根据玩家的水平和表现,自动调整游戏难度和规则,虚拟现实和增强现实技术的应用,也会让哈希数字游戏更加沉浸式和互动式。

哈希数字游戏是一种结合了哈希函数和数字游戏的创新玩法,它不仅考验玩家的逻辑思维能力和数学运算能力,还对专注力和耐心有很高的要求,通过合理的数字组合策略和高级技巧的应用,玩家可以更好地完成游戏任务,获得胜利。

随着人工智能技术的不断发展,哈希数字游戏的未来将会更加丰富多彩,无论是娱乐还是教育,哈希数字游戏都将成为我们生活中不可或缺的一部分,让我们一起探索这个 fascinating 的世界,享受数字游戏的乐趣,同时深入理解哈希函数的奥秘。

哈希数字游戏,从基础到高级的探索哈希数字游戏怎么玩的,

发表评论